§ 30:6E-6 — Annual report to Governor, Legislature.

6.The commissioner shall report annually to the Governor and the Legislature, which report, at a minimum, shall: summarize the activities of the office for the preceding fiscal year; document significant problems affecting persons with disabilities when accessing public services; indicate and analyze trends in the systems of care and services for persons with disabilities; and present any recommendations to further the State's capacity to provide services to, and advocate for the rights of, persons with disabilities, including such recommendations for legislative or administrative action as the commissioner desires to present. L.1999,c.91,s.6.
